Searching...
La Chilanga Bar And Grill
3229 Williams Blvd, Kenner, LA
La Orquídea Restaurant
2001 Williams Blvd, Kenner, LA
South Pole Ice Cream Company
1412 26th St, Kenner, LA
Chateau Pub And Restaurant
3535 Chateau Blvd, Kenner, LA
Stallion Ridge Apartments
9000 Balch Street, Everman, TX
Parker South Garden Iii
12919 Stroh Ranch Court, Parker, CO